Who is Courtney Fortson?

Courtney Fortson is an American professional basketball player. He played his college basketball at the University of Arkansas as a guard, and recorded the school's second-ever triple double in a December 2008 win over North Carolina Central University.

After going undrafted in the 2010 NBA draft, Fortson signed with Steaua Turabo Bucuresti of Romania but later left in January 2011. In March 2011, he joined the Reno Bighorns of the NBA D-League.

In November 2011, Fortson was acquired by the Los Angeles D-Fenders. But on December 8, 2011, he was signed by the Los Angeles Clippers. However, he was later waived before the start of the 2011–12 season and re-joined the D-Fenders. Not long after being waived by the Clippers, he was called up on January 16, 2012 on a ten-day contract. However, he was waived by the team on January 27, 2012, after playing four games. Fortson signed a ten-day contract with the Houston Rockets later that season, and was eventually signed by the Rockets for the remainder of the season. In September 2012, he was waived by the Rockets. Fortson, again, signed with the Los Angeles Clippers for training camp on September 29, 2012, but on October 7, 2012, he and Chris Johnson were waived by the Clippers. Later that month, he joined the Los Angeles D-Fenders.
